Xizang boasts 97 nature reserves, covering a total area of 434,000 square kilometers, and is home to 246 wildlife species under key national protection. Notably, over 80 percent of the global Tibetan antelope, wild yak and black-necked crane populations spend winter in the region.

China's natural and mixed natural-cultural UNESCO World Heritage sites are outperforming their global peers in conservation, with roughly 90 percent receiving a "good" or higher rating from the International Union for Conservation of Nature, according to Chinese authorities.
